VMware vSphere: What's New [V4]
Duration:Two days
Overview
This hands-on training course explores new features in VMware® vCenter™ Server 4 and ESX™/ESXi 4, as well as how to upgrade to VMware vSphere™ 4.
Course Objectives
| • |
Upgrading VMware deployments from VMware Infrastructure 3 to vSphere 4 |
| • |
Deploying distributed virtual switches to simplify datacenter-wide network management |
| • |
Using VMDirectPath to assign a PCI adapter directly to a virtual machine |
| • |
Migrating virtual machines’ storage while they are live with VMware Storage VMotion |
| • |
Growing virtual disks and VMware vStorage VMFS volumes while they are live |
| • |
Employing VMware’s new Pluggable Storage Architecture |
| • |
Ensuring application availability with VMware Fault Tolerance |
| • |
Manage more than one vCenter Server instance from the same client |
| • |
Use the new Host Profiles feature to keep hosts uniformly configured |
| • |
Save energy with VMware Distributed Power Management |
| • |
Save disk space with thin provisioning |
| • |
Administer virtual appliances consisting of more than one virtual machine |
Target Audience
System architects, system administrators, IT managers, and individuals responsible for implementing and managing VMware Infrastructure architectures.
Prerequisites
Completion of VMware Infrastructure 3: Install and Configure, or equivalent experience with VMware ESX and vCenter Server.
Course Outline
Module 1: Introducing vSphere 4
- Highlights vSphere 4 enhancements by component and reviews upgrade tools and strategies.
Module 2: Infrastructure Administration
- Presents new features that support better infrastructure monitoring and reduce the time it takes to provision ESX/ESXi hosts and virtual machines.
Module 3: Networking
- Discusses networking enhancements that simplify configuration, extend support, and improve performance.
Module 4: Storage
- Introduces new storage features that reduce storage costs, streamline management, and optimize performance.
Module 5: Resource Management
- Reviews VMware VMotion™ compatibility enhancements, new VMware Distributed Resource Scheduler monitoring and management tools, and extended VMware DPM support.
Module 6: Business Continuity
- Presents VMware High Availability enhancements and introduces VMware Fault Tolerance and vStorage APIs for data recovery.
